However, under such hype, ASML's recent move seems somewhat unexpected. According to reliable sources, the Dutch ASML has successfully delivered the second NA EUV lithography machine, but surprisingly, this time ASML chose to remain silent and refused to reveal the identity of the buyer. This largely broke with its previous principle of openness and transparency on similar incidents, and sparked widespread speculation in the industry.

There is a view that this lithography machine may not have been sold to the three technology giants that were widely speculated before, but someone else. Some voices believe that Chinese customers may be a possible option. Considering ASML's layout and expansion in the Chinese market in recent years, such speculation does not seem to be groundless. But given the U.S. technology controls and ASML's sales growth in the U.S. market, such an unlikely scenario seems unlikely.

On the other hand, the American tech giant IBM is also seen as a potential buyer. Earlier rumors, IBM plans to introduce an NA EUV lithography machine to further enhance its semiconductor manufacturing capacity. Given IBM's position in the global technology sector, as well as its investment and R&D in semiconductors in recent years, such speculation seems more reasonable.
